This table lists operating system specific features of cdda2wav.
|
Transports |
|
Operating System |
Implementation status |
SCSI |
ATAPI |
Par.port |
Ioctl |
FIFO |
Realtime |
Sound |
GUI |
Linux |
Stable |
with SG |
native & SCSI emulation |
with PG |
Yes |
Yes |
Yes |
PulseAudio, ALSA |
Here |
Solaris | Stable |
Yes | No |
No | No |
Yes | Yes |
Yes |
Here |
SunOS | Stable |
Yes | No |
No | No |
Yes | Yes |
8KHz, mono only |
Here |
FreeBSD |
Stable |
CAM |
Yes |
No |
Yes |
Yes |
Yes |
USS/OSS based |
Here |
OpenBSD/Bitrig | Stable |
Yes | Yes |
No | No |
Yes | Yes |
sndio based |
Here |
NetBSD | Stable |
Yes | Yes |
No | No |
Yes | Yes |
sun based |
Here |
SCO Unixware Version >= 7.1 | Stable |
Yes | No |
No | No |
Yes | Yes |
USS/OSS based |
Here |
SCO OpenServer | Stable |
Yes | No |
No | No |
Yes | Yes |
USS/OSS based |
Here |
AIX | Stable |
Yes | No |
No | No |
Yes | Yes |
No |
Here |
HP-UX | Stable |
Yes | No |
No | No |
Yes | Yes |
No |
Here |
Digital OSF-1 | Stable |
CAM | Yes |
No | No |
Yes | Yes |
No |
Here |
Apple Mac OS-X | Stable |
No | Firewire, USB, ATAPI |
No | No |
Yes | Yes |
No |
No |
SGI | Stable |
Yes | No |
No | No |
Yes | Yes |
No |
No |
OS/2 EMX | Stable |
ASPI | Yes |
No | No |
Yes | Yes |
No |
No |
BeOS/Haiku | Beta |
Yes | Yes |
No | No |
Yes | Yes |
Not yet |
No |
Win95 Cygwin | Beta |
ASPI32 | Yes |
Yes | No |
Yes | Yes |
USS/OSS based |
Here |
Win98 Cygwin | Beta |
ASPI32 | Yes |
Yes | No |
Yes | Yes |
USS/OSS based |
Here |
WinNT Cygwin | Beta |
ASPI32 | Yes |
? | No |
Yes | Yes |
USS/OSS based |
Here |
Win2000 Cygwin | Beta |
ASPI32 | Yes |
? | No |
Yes | Yes |
USS/OSS based |
Here |
WinXP Cygwin | Beta |
ASPI32 | Yes |
? | No |
Yes | Yes |
USS/OSS based |
Here |
Digital VMS | ? |
? | No |
No | No |
Yes | Yes |
No |
No |
QNX | compiles |
Not yet | ? |
No | No |
Yes | ? |
No |
No |
386BSD | ? |
Yes | No |
No | No |
Yes | Yes |
? |
No |
BSDI | ? |
Yes | No |
No | No |
Yes | ? |
? |
No |
MSDOS DJGPP | does not compile |
ASPI | MSCDEX |
No | No |
No | No |
No |
No |
Plan9 | does not compile |
? | ? |
No | No |
No | No |
No |
No |
Inferno | does not compile |
? | ? |
No | No |
No | No |
No |
No |
Minix | does not compile |
? | ? |
No | No |
No | No |
No |
No |
Coherent | does not compile |
? | ? |
No | No |
No | No |
No |
No |
|
---|
|
|
---|
|
|
|
Notes: 'scg' in the Solaris/SunOS rows is Jörg Schilling's
SCSI driver. Transports are used to communicate with devices. In column 'SCSI'
'SG' stands for 'generic SCSI', 'CAM' for 'Common Access Method', and 'ASPI'
for 'Advanced SCSI Programming Interface'. In the 'ATAPI' column
'native' means accessing the drives with ioctls and 'SCSI emulation'
means accessing ATAPI drives with SCSI commands. In the 'Par.port'
column 'PG' means a SCSI emulation driver for parallel port devices.
In column 'soundcard support' 'USS/OSS-based' means 4front's sound API
is used.
back to the cdda2wav page